We are working with a well-established business in Plymouth that is seeking an organised and proactive Project Administrator to provide full administrative support to their busy Operations team.
This is a fantastic opportunity for someone who enjoys variety in their day, takes pride in keeping things running smoothly, and thrives in a fast-paced environment.
The Role
You will play a key part in supporting operational delivery, ensuring projects are well coordinated and administrative processes are efficient and accurate.
Key Duties
- Providing comprehensive administrative support to the Operations team
- Managing documentation, reports and correspondence using Microsoft 365
- Coordinating meetings and preparing agendas
- Preparing meeting rooms and supporting with visitor arrangements (including organising lunches)
- Handling general office and ad hoc administrative duties, including:
- Raising purchase orders
- Updating spreadsheets
- Assisting with recruitment and onboarding
- General supply chain liaison
Candidate Requirements
We are looking for someone who:
- Has strong Microsoft 365 knowledge (Outlook, Word, Excel, Teams etc.)
- Is a self-starter with a proactive, can-do attitude
- Is highly organised with strong attention to detail
- Can manage multiple tasks and prioritise effectively
- Is confident working independently as well as part of a team
Previous experience within an engineering, construction, or manufacturing environment would be highly desirable.
Additional Information
- Working hours: Monday to Friday, 8:30am–5:00pm
- Some flexibility may be required to meet business needs (e.g. occasional 7:00am–4:00pm)
- All employees will be subject to Drugs and Alcohol Tests due to the office being based on a live site
- Candidates must have a full driving licence and their own transport due to the location of the site
- Once training and onboarding has taken place, there will be the option to work from home one day per week
